NDIS_OBJECT_HEADER estrutura (ndis/objectheader.h)
A estrutura NDIS_OBJECT_HEADER empacota as informações de tipo de objeto, versão e tamanho necessárias em muitas estruturas NDIS 6.0.
Sintaxe
typedef struct _NDIS_OBJECT_HEADER {
UCHAR Type;
UCHAR Revision;
USHORT Size;
} NDIS_OBJECT_HEADER, *PNDIS_OBJECT_HEADER;
Membros
Type
O tipo de objeto NDIS que uma estrutura descreve. Use esse membro para identificar o tipo de estrutura em um despejo de memória.
Revision
O número de revisão da estrutura. Cada estrutura do NDIS que tem um membro NDIS_OBJECT_HEADER tem um número de revisão que se aplica exclusivamente à estrutura do NDIS. Isso permite que os drivers NDIS ofereçam suporte a várias versões da mesma estrutura. Por exemplo, um driver pode verificar o Revisão valor de membro em tempo de execução e usar a versão apropriada da estrutura.
Size
O tamanho total, em bytes, da estrutura do objeto NDIS que inclui o membro NDIS_OBJECT_HEADER. Esse tamanho inclui o tamanho do membro NDIS_OBJECT_HEADER e dos outros membros da estrutura.
Observações
A página de referência para cada estrutura, que tem uma estrutura NDIS_OBJECT_HEADER como membro, define valores para os membros Type, Revisione Size para essa estrutura.
Requisitos
Requisito | Valor |
---|---|
de cliente com suporte mínimo | Com suporte no NDIS 6.0 e posterior. |
cabeçalho | ndis/objectheader.h (inclua ndis.h) |